Output e21a95c3b79394c2d05f79e8feaa99516a1a4190dbdecd3742f11a07d10f439f:7

value
615699
script pubkey
OP_0 OP_PUSHBYTES_32 33a7cfc06141ba4e142bdccf60e71171a9ed18edcff9ec016f9982a58b5f65d4
address
bc1qxwnulsrpgxayu9ptmn8kpec3wx576x8delu7cqt0nxp2tz6lvh2qxhcrn2
transaction
e21a95c3b79394c2d05f79e8feaa99516a1a4190dbdecd3742f11a07d10f439f
spent
true